Feeding is the primary selective pressure in all forms of animals. Nutritional ecological models predict consequences of preferred and non-preferred food consumption on behavioural, physiological and morphological adaptations. At same time, socioecological models infer socio-organizarion patterns based on feeding competition faced by animals. A list of preferred foods, and inferences regarding the intensity of feeding competition and its behavioural consequences are information of much importance for management of populations in fragments. In this work we observed the feeding behavior and spatial positioning of a group of more than 100 blond capuchin monkeys (Sapajus flavius) that inhabit a fragment of Atlantic forest, surrounded by sugarcane plantation. We compared the consumption of different food items with their monthly availability in the area to define the preferred and fallback food items. We recorded the vocalizations of aggression and the inter-individual distance (area of Minimum Convex Polygon/n individuals) to infer the type of food competition experienced by animals. In the year studied the fruit feeding time correlated with top consumed fruit productivity, indicating preference for fruits. Our data indicate that the species Elaeis sp., Cecropia palmata, Inga spp. and Simarouba amara are the preferred food items in the diet. Available all year round and uniformly distributed, sugarcane was a regular item in the diet and its was characterized as a staple fallback food for this group. Although fruits are preferential food items, direct competition rate did not correlate to fruit productivity in the area, maintaining the high rates throughout the year (2.45 events/ hour). The inter-individual distance index positively correlated with rain fall indicating scramble food competition. The number of neighbours of females carrying infants was smaller when fruit productivity is low, indicating that females carrying infants are suffering increased indirect competition. Our data indicates that blond capuchins in this fragment make use of sugar cane as a staple fallback food, which evidence the importance of sugar cane landscape for the survival of this critically endangered capuchin species in fragmented habitats in Northeast Brazil. A preliminary list of preferred and important foods is offered, and can assist in the choice of trees for reforestation, better fragments to be preserved and areas of release and translocation of animals. We did not observe an increase of contest competition while using preferred foods, but when using staple FBF. This may be due the altered environment, which results in high competition food throughout the year. Both the food preference as the social and behavioral consequences of high food competition experienced by animals in this fragment must be accompanied over the years to ensure the survival of this population.

The Atlantic Forest in Rio Grande do Norte (RN) is included in Pernambuco biogeographic sub-region and it is composed by Semi-deciduous Forest, deciduous Forest, Mangrove and Restinga. We assessed the conservation status of Atlantic Forest in the RN through remnants mapping using high resolution satellite images and landscape ecology approaches. We evaluated if there is difference between the north and south coastal regions considering their natural a historical land use differences. We also assessed the influence of the small remnants on landscape cover and configuration. The proportion of the original biome area with remnants larger than 3 hectares is 15.60% for the official governmental limit and is 16.60% for the alternative limit (SNE, 2002). This remnants proportion varies between 0.56 and 46.52% in the hydrographic basins. 89.70% of the remnants are smaller than 50 hectares. Only 6.00% of the remnants are greater than 100 hectares, and these remnants are responsible by 65% of remaining area. The patches with smaller area influence all calculated metrics. The south coastal hydrographic basins have higher percentage of coverage of remnants, larger patch densities and fragments with larger areas than north coastal hydrographic basins. The diffuse drainage basins of the southern coastal have the highest percentage of coverage with remnants. 18.28% and 10% of the biome area are protected by reserves, according to the official governmental and alternative limits respectively. The reserves are mainly of sustainable use (IUCN V-VI). Therefore, the Atlantic Forest in Rio Grande do Norte is in critical situation, with low proportion of remaining area and high fragmentation level. It’s indispensable to biome conservation keep all the remaining area, especially the large remnants, and restore areas to increase remnants proportion and to increase landscape connectivity

Este documento describe una planta real dotada de un vehículo inteligente que le permite navegar por ambientes de interiores, responder a estímulos del ambiente, interactuar con seres humanos a través de realidad aumentada, detectar la presencia de fuego y solicitar ayuda por medio de Twitter. Los experimentos muestran que no hay falsos positivos en la detección de fuego, y que la detección de fuego es superior al 50% de las lecturas del sensor en distancias menores a 5 m, con línea de visión entre el sensor y la llama. La comunicación por radios XBee en ambientes de interiores es efectiva hasta por lo menos 25m de distancia entre los radios.

The microorganisms play very important roles in maintaining ecosystems, which explains the enormous interest in understanding the relationship between these organisms as well as between them and the environment. It is estimated that the total number of prokaryotic cells on Earth is between 4 and 6 x 1030, constituting an enormous biological and genetic pool to be explored. Although currently only 1% of all this wealth can be cultivated by standard laboratory techniques, metagenomic tools allow access to the genomic potential of environmental samples in a independent culture manner, and in combination with third generation sequencing technologies, the samples coverage become even greater. Soils, in particular, are the major reservoirs of this diversity, and many important environments around us, as the Brazilian biomes Caatinga and Atlantic Forest, are poorly studied. Thus, the genetic material from environmental soil samples of Caatinga and Atlantic Forest biomes were extracted by direct techniques, pyrosequenced, and the sequences generated were analyzed by bioinformatics programs (MEGAN MG-RAST and WEBCarma). Taxonomic comparative profiles of the samples showed that the phyla Proteobacteria, Actinobacteria, Acidobacteria and Planctomycetes were the most representative. In addition, fungi of the phylum Ascomycota were identified predominantly in the soil sample from the Atlantic Forest. Metabolic profiles showed that despite the existence of environmental differences, sequences from both samples were similarly placed in the various functional subsystems, indicating no specific habitat functions. This work, a pioneer in taxonomic and metabolic comparative analysis of soil samples from Brazilian biomes, contributes to the knowledge of these complex environmental systems, so far little explored

Ecologías del aprendizaje en contextos rurales. El caso de la Universidad Rural Paulo Freire de la Serranía de Ronda. Línea Estratégica de trabajo: Metodologías multimodales y participativas. 1. Introducción y objetivos El trabajo que presentamos forma parte del proyecto I+D+I “Ecologías del aprendizaje en contextos múltiples: análisis de proyectos de educación expandida y conformación de ciudadanía” financiado por MIMECO, España. El interés de este proyecto surge al considerar que buena parte de los procesos de aprendizaje relevante que activan un sentido de comunidad y ciudadanía, han venido resultando invisibles en los distintos espacios educativos y de formación del profesorado. En esta comunicación presentamos los planteamientos metodológicos que nos hacemos en uno de los contextos de esta investigación, que es el grupo que conforma la Asociación ‘Montaña y Desarrollo’ que entre sus iniciativas está la gestión y dinamización de la Universidad Rural Paulo Freire de la Serranía de Ronda. Nuestro propósito general es estudiar los mecanismos educativos que las personas y organizaciones ponen en juego a la hora de constituirse en sus grupos de interacción próxima: trabajo, familia, etc. Así mismo, como objetivos específicos para trabajar en en el mencionado contexto, destacamos - Revisar los marcos conceptuales que permitan comprender las prácticas de aprendizaje invisible y educación expandida representativas de alternativas ecologías del aprendizaje. - Generar narrativas visuales que evidencien el trabajo y los rasgos identitarios de la Asociación ‘Montaña y Desarrollo’. - Analizar los relatos de vida de las personas integrantes de esta experiencia (así como el relato colectivo), para la comprensión de la acción socio educativa en contextos rurales a través del diálogo de saberes, generación de prácticas democráticas y la participación colaborativa. - Generar espacios de diálogo con otras organizaciones, colectivos, personas… para la creación de redes y comunidades de aprendizaje. 2. Metodología. La metodología se sitúa en el paradigma cualitativo y se aborda desde el enfoque biográfico–narrativo (Rivas, 2009). Entender los fenómenos sociales desde la voz de los/as protagonistas, se sitúa como estrategia principal e indispensable en este proyecto. Para ello, tras previo acuerdo con el colectivo participante, recurrimos a la construcción de relatos de vidas y narrativas visuales como enfoque metodológico de base hacia la re-significación de cómo aprende y se aprende en el mencionado escenario de investigación. Para ello, acudimos a distintas estrategias tales como la entrevista, los grupos focales y de reflexión (que serán grabados en soportes audiovisuales), así como grupos mixtos para el desarrollo de interpretaciones, la co-contrucción de significados y el trabajo sobre los resultados parciales y finales. 3. Conclusiones. El entramado del aprendizaje ecológico y los procesos de construcción de ciudadanía son percibidos hoy como un aprendizaje invisible, informal, generativo o rizomático, fuera de los contextos educativos formales. Sin embargo, las posibilidades casi ilimitadas de comunicación abren el universo de otras formas de aprendizaje que pensamos contribuyen a los procesos de transformación personal y colectiva. Sobre esto, consideramos que la investigación educativa debe tener presente desde un enfoque metodológico, la incorporación de los sujetos como agentes clave en la toma de decisiones del proceso indagatorio y considerar la ampliación de las formas de aprendizaje hacia la participación, el componente emocional y corporal, la colaboración y la interconexión.

The knowledge on the Podzols which occur in Portugal is scarce. Besides its morphological characterization, their actual extension and distribution are unknown, and its taxonomy is controversial. Therefore, 22 pedons formed under conditions considered representative of those in which Podzols mostly occur in the country were selected in the Mata Nacional de Leiria, and their morphological, physical, chemical and mineralogical characteristics were studied. Soils developed in such conditions are both Podzols and Arenossolos sensu WRB 2006, but the latter are clearly predominant. The Podzols frequently show thick albic horizons and incipient spodic horizons; the latter are dusky, but show organic matter (OM) contents close the minimum threshold considered as diagnostic criteria for spodic horizons, and low content in Al and Fe. A wide spectrum of characteristics is observed in the Arenosols. Some of them present profils with morphology close to that of the Podzols, but with a low illuvial acumulationb of OM (and Fe e Al components), and the others (the predominant Arenosols in the study area) do not present intergrade characteristics, although they can show expressed albic horizons. The former Arenosols correspond to intergrades of Podzols which are not satisfactorily fit into the recent WRB versions. The characteristics of Podzols are strongly dependent on the low weatherability and high permeability of the lithological substrate (non consolidated quartzeous sediments)
